Find dy/dx e^ycos(x)=2+sin(xy)
Problem
Solution
Differentiate both sides with respect to
x using the chain rule and product rule, treatingy as a function ofx
Apply the product rule to the left side and the chain rule to the right side.
Compute the derivatives of the individual terms, applying the product rule to
x*y and the chain rule toey
Expand the terms on the right side to isolate the terms containing
d(y)/d(x)
Group all terms involving
d(y)/d(x) on one side and the remaining terms on the other side.
Factor out
d(y)/d(x) from the left side.
Solve for dy/dx by dividing both sides by the expression in the parentheses.
